Atkinson (George F). Curry & Rice on forty plates; or The Ingredients of Social Life at 'our' Station in India, London: Day & Son, circa 1850s, forty tinted lithograph plates, including title, some minor marks, mostly to margins, many text leaves somewhat frayed and some are chipped to edges, original publishers gilt-decorated cloth (designed by Digby Wyatt), rubbed and worn, 4to (sold a collection of plates, not subject to return), together with
Rice (William). Tiger-shooting in India; being an account of hunting experiences on foot in Raj Pootana, during the hot seasons, from 1850-1854, 1st edition, London: Smith, Elder & Co., 1857, twelve tinted lithograph plates, some light spotting, original blind-stamped red cloth gilt, heavily rubbed and soiled, large 8vo, plus other India interest including Colonel Walter Campbell, My Indian Journal,1864, a small album of mostly photographic postcards and actual photographs of views in India, circa 1900, etc.

(Qty: 12)
